Fall Card Duo by October Guest Designer Farhana S

I made these cards using my favourite technique of copic coloring on kraft card stock. I will recommend using a brown copic friendly ink instead of the go to black ink for a better finish.

For the first card I used the Fall Roundabout Stamp Set, stamped twice off the two edges of an A2 piece of kraft paper. Then I colored in the images using copic markers, in fall colors. I stamped the sentiment form the same Fall Roundabout Stamp Set, using a brown ink and added a few sequins. To finish off the card, I trimmed it down, backed it with some matching pattern paper and adhered it to a A2 card base.

For the second card, I stamped the square image from the Fall Fringe Stamp Set at an angle and colored it in using copic markers. I stamped the sentiment in the center from the same set, trimmed it down, added some of the same pattern paper as the first card along with a few sequins before adhering it to a A2 card base.

Happy Monday y’all! I’m so excited for today’s post as my dream to design for Newton’s Nook Designs has come true! I’ll be sharing every Monday in October, so please stop by to see what I have to share!
Today I’m sharing a pair of mini gatefold cards, I made using the Fall Fringe and Fall Roundabout Stamp Sets. The final card size is shy of 5 x 5 inches, but I said mini because the area to write a message is smaller than an A2 card.
I started by stamping both the images from the Fall Fringe and Fall Roundabout Stamp Sets on to heavyweight white cardstock with brown copic friendly ink. After coloring them (I used a ton of colors! I’ll list them at the end of the post!), I re-stamped the image using embossing ink, and heat embossed with gold (Remember not to move your stamp before embossing!). Then I die cut them using the Circle Frames and Frames Squares dies, and cut them in half with a paper trimmer.
For the card base, I cut squares from the same heavyweight white cardstock and ink blended them lightly to match the colored images (I used scattered straw, dried marigold and shabby shutter distress oxide inks). Then I created the gatefold part of the card from 4 x 5 inch pieces of kraft card stock, scoring a half inch from each end. Lastly, before assembling the cards, I ink blended the same inks as the card base on to some scrap kraft cardstock, and embossed sentiments from the Fall Fringe Stamp Set, and cut them out using a smallest stitched circle from the Circle Frames Die Set dies.
Now, we can finally assemble the card! I started by adhering the cut colored images to the shorter flaps of the kraft gatefold card using double sided tape. For the circle card, I flipped it, do the center of the circle was adhered to the creased edge. Using some more double sided tape I adhered the gatefold card to the ink blended card base. Lastly for the sentiment I used a little foam tape and placed it in the center of the flaps.

And, lastly! Here are the copic combos that I used : YR07-04-Y17, YR18-15-Y15, R89-27-24, YG67-17-03, G99-94-21, E79-37-33-YR04.

Fall Roundabout
- 4 x 6 photopolymer stamp set
- Includes 6 stamps: 1 image and 5 sentiments
- Works with the Circle Frames and Banner Trio purr-fect die sets (shown above right, sold separately)
